Fruit Kabobs
Fruit kabobs are the easiest summer dessert! Made with a rainbow of fruit threaded onto skewers, they’re perfect with a creamy fruit dip.

Ingredients
10
bamboo skewers
3
lbs
mixed fruit
(washed and dried)
1
cup
low fat sour cream
4
tbsp
brown sugar
Instructions
Cut fruit into bite size pieces to keep them all relatively the same size. Place onto wooden skewers and keep chilled until ready to eat.
Combine sour cream and brown sugar. Place in a bowl to use as a dip.
Notes
Points and nutrition will vary depending on the fruit you use.
